From: hugh crawford <hugh () hughcrawford com> Date: August 8, 2005 11:31:02 PM EDT Subject: FCC not Schizo at all ... It says nothing of the kind. Skyp , Vonage , et al have no wires , can't "rewire" anything and don't own the networks that they run on.
Dave, Actually, the FCC summary regarding VoIP and CALEA seems quite clear about which service providers are covered. It speaks to the issue of "interconnected VoIP providers" -- and defines these as those systems that can make or receive calls with the public switched telephone network. Such systems must have physical interface points where they make their connections to the public phone network. Even if wiretaps were not provided at the VoIP data level, they could be provided via those interfaces (and only for calls using those interfaces) *if* the CALEA requirement only applies to calls that actually were terminating on the switched network, and not calls that were purely Internet-based between all parties. This aspect of the FCC's statement on VoIP and CALEA is not currently clear. Examples of VoIP systems that would obviously fall under this definition would be both Skype and Vonage.
